small scale incinerators are typically used to dispose of medical waste, pharmaceutical waste, paper waste, plastics, and other non-recyclable materials. By burning these materials at high temperatures, the incinerator is able to reduce the volume of waste while also minimizing the risk of harmful pathogens and pollutants being released into the environment. This can be particularly important for industries that produce hazardous waste or for institutions that need to comply with strict regulations regarding waste disposal.
One of the key benefits of using a small scale incinerator is the reduction in waste volume. By burning the waste, the incinerator can reduce the volume by up to 90%, making it easier and more cost-effective to transport and dispose of the remaining ash. This can be especially useful for businesses and facilities that generate a large amount of waste on a regular basis.
In addition to reducing waste volume, small scale incinerators also offer a number of environmental benefits. By burning waste at high temperatures, the incinerator can effectively destroy harmful pathogens and pollutants that may be present in the waste. This can help prevent the spread of disease and reduce the risk of contamination in the surrounding area. Furthermore, modern incinerators are equipped with advanced pollution control technologies that can help reduce emissions of harmful gases and particulate matter, making them a cleaner and more sustainable option for waste disposal.
